A lot of browsers … WebNov 18, 2024 · The hosts files system worked well for the early internet, but there were a few major problems. As the internet grew, so did the length and complexity of the hosts files. Also, each hosts file only worked for the computer it was on, and keeping them in sync with the changes in hostnames and IP addresses became a huge pain.
